Reliable Message - Top First Timed Events
May 20, 2013One fo my Db having reliable message as top first timed events.
Event Waits Time(s) Avg wait (ms) % DB time Wait Class
reliable message 685,139 24,625 36 29.58 Other 
One fo my Db having reliable message as top first timed events.
Event Waits Time(s) Avg wait (ms) % DB time Wait Class
reliable message 685,139 24,625 36 29.58 Other 
In my awr reports I have CPU time(in seconds) as one of top 5 timed events.Does that mean oracle is waiting for my cpu to execute the statements.But my cpu usage is 0-10% always
View 4 Replies View RelatedFrequently getting below error in alert log file. to sort out this issue.
 Database: Active standby database
 OS: Windows Server
 Db Version: 11.2.0.2
 
Error:
 ***********************************************************************
 Fatal NI connect error 12170.
 VERSION INFORMATION:
 TNS for 64-bit Windows: Version 11.2.0.2.0 - Production
 Oracle Bequeath NT Protocol Adapter for 64-bit Windows: Version 11.2.0.2.0 - Production
[code]...
I am getting error in alert log file something like this:
WARNING: inbound connection timed out(ora-3136)
while on checking SQLNET.LOG file it is showing :
Tns error struct:
  ns main err 12541
  TNS:12541: TNS:no listener 
  ns secondary error  12560
  nt main error 511
  TNS:00511 : No listener 
  nt secondary error 146
  nt OS err  0
I have two related questions:
Scenario 1:
1. I have two remote Windows machines with database on each. One is Win 2003 Server (machine A) and another one is Win XP (machine B)
2. I can ping from A to B.
3. I can ping from B to A.
4. I can tnsping from A to B.
5. I CAN'T tnsping from B to A.
6. Windows Firewall on both machines are off.
What could be possible reason for point# 5?
Scenario 2:Now, the second part:
1. I had an unwanted entry in tnsnames.ora on B which I removed.
2. Then I restarted the listener on B. Actually, I wanted to restart the one on A to check if that resolves issue mentioned in point# 5 above.
3. I tried tnsping from A to B but suprisingly it is also giving "operation timed out" error now. So now tnsping not working from either sides.
I didn't make any changes in listener.ora on B, just stopped it and started again. Only change made was removing unwanted entry in tnsnames.ora on B.
Why does that affected database connectivity from A to B which was working fine previously?
NOTE: The two machines are connected through VPN using LogMeIn Hamachi. Hamachi assigns it's own IP address to each machine. Machine A is Windows Server 2003 and B is Windows XP.
I have a windows XP server with Oracle 9i on it, when i tried to connect this server from another win XP machine after creating a service. I m getting an error
TNS-12535 TNS:operation timed out
But as i know this error is related to CONNECT_TIMEOUT and it is now obsolete in 9i( am i correct ). I tried it doing from 2 machines but got the same error from everywhere so it means that the problem is with the server.my files are :
 
 Listener.ora 
# LISTENER.ORA Network Configuration File: D:oracleora92NETWORKADMINlistener.ora
# Generated by Oracle configuration tools.
LISTENER =
  (DESCRIPTION =
    (ADDRESS = (PROTOCOL = TCP)(HOST = Tarun)(PORT = 1521))
  )
[code]....
I am trying to connect to a server from a client on another network. I am able to connect just fine if I am on that server, but when I try to connect from a client in my office to the amazon server, I get a timeout message as follows.
ora-12535: TNS:operation timed out.
here is my entry in my local tnsnames.ora file.  I believe that the network is wide open between my two computers.  o firewalls on the computers and the settings on my cisco allow this to go through.  I see the client connect in log files on the server, but it always gets a timeout after 20 seconds.
I have tried to add these parameters to the sqlnet.ora file. 
SQLNET.SEND_TIMEOUT= 120
SQLNET.RECV_TIMEOUT= 120
SQLNET.EXPIRE_TIME = 120
SQLNET.INBOUND_CONNECT_TIMEOUT = 120
RDCTEST2.rdcamazon.com =
[code].....
How would I go about debugging this?  I replaced the ip with x's since this is a public post.
client = windows xp
server = windows 2003 server
I am able to connect to a local database server from my client without a problem.
One of our production database we are getting error "TNS:operation timed out" from unknown port in alert logfile. Need to check why TNS error is occurring to these unknown port as our listener is running on default 1521 port. Also to inform that host=192.191.118.24 itself is the same database hosting server IP.
TNS-12535: TNS:operation timed out
TNS-12535: TNS:operation timed out
ns secondary err  12606
ns secondary err  12606
nt main err  0
[code]...... 
WARNING: inbound connection timed out (ORA-3136)
Database :: 10g(64 bit) R2
Installation Oracle Database 11g Release 2 RAC On Linux Using VMware Server folowing error occured 
Software = Grid Infrastructure 11.2.0.1
RAC installation on VMware two node linux machine. 
Windows 7 Machine 8 GB Ram
LInux node 1 and node 2 with 2.5 GB RAM
Node 1: root.sh script run successfully.
NOde 2: root.sh script given following error. 
CRS-2672: Attempting to start 'ora.crsd' on 'rac2'
CRS-2676: Start of 'ora.crsd' on 'rac2' succeeded
CRS-2672: Attempting to start 'ora.evmd' on 'rac2'
CRS-2676: Start of 'ora.evmd' on 'rac2' succeeded
Timed out waiting for the CRS stack to start.
SQL*Plus: Release 11.2.0.3.0Solaris 10 SPARC I get the following error when trying to make an HTTP request. Below is the snippet of code I run. I get the error after exactly 60 seconds(default timeout?). The problem does not exist in the rest of our environments, only our test environment. 
DECLARE
   p_mid_tier    VARCHAR2 (500);
   responsestr   VARCHAR2 (500);
BEGIN
  
[code]...
i want to write, just ONE trigger that handles all DMS events at schema level and writes the field changes to a specific log table. i wanna to write like 'FOR EACH FIELD' as for each row (& also each table). it turns in the fields section and if the 'old' and 'new' values isnt same, it triggers this function & writes changes to log.
ex. is like:
FOR EACH ROW
FOR EACH FIELD 
if (old.value != new.value)
insert into LOG(..., old.name,new.name) values (..., old.value, new.value)
NEXT // FIELD
NEXT // ROW
I have a table with around half a million rows. I would like to determine how many sequential events occur per device per unique group of events. The requirement is that the events continue to occur within 1 second of each other, every second, with no gaps. For example, in the sample below there is a sequence of 2 events for device 2737, and another sequence of 5 events for device 2737. If there was a 1 second interval with no event (Signal_time) then that would be the end of one group of events, this is also shown below.
Using Oracle 11.2.0.2.0
DEVICE_ID     SIGNAL_TIME
4401     17-JUN-12 12.59.59 PM
2332     02-MAY-12 12.59.59 PM
1086     30-MAY-12 12.59.58 PM
2737     17-JUN-12 12.59.58 PM -- start of one group / sequence of events
2737     17-JUN-12 12.59.58 PM -- end of one group / sequence of events
[Code]...
-- start of one group / sequence of events
2737     16-JUN-12 11.59.59 PM
2737     16-JUN-12 11.59.59 PM
2737     17-JUN-12 12.00.00 AM
2737     17-JUN-12 12.00.01 AM 
-- end of one group / sequence of events
2737     17-JUN-12 12.00.03 AM 
-- this is excluded from the above group of 5 events, but this may be the start of another group
Required output 
Device--Count(*)--Start_Signal_Time-----------End_Signal_Time------------Duration (seconds)
2737----5-------------16-JUN-12 11.59.58 PM---17-JUN-12 12.00.01 AM--4
2737----2-------------17-JUN-12 12.59.58 PM---17-JUN-12 12.59.58 PM--1
I have a table with 2 defined FK constraints which fires delete cascade events.
I want to deny deletions when the event is fired from one of the tables and permit them when the event is fired from the other table. 
Is it possible?
Is any way to solve which table fires the event?
i want to drop a table by applying fol
SQL> drop table table1 purge;
and i get ORA-00054 resource busy and acquire with NOWAIT specified or timed expired
This table is of 600 Gb in size and no more used and not involved in any logical  and physical backup and do not referenced by application but still i am getting this error.i search for this error and found which is to "Wait and retry" but i waited and then apply but still no progress. 
I am trying to create a trigger to stop events from being deleted if the date is before the current date. This is the SQL syntax for my table
CREATE TABLE event
(event_id numeric(5) not null,
concert_id numeric(5) not null,
event_date date,
);
What I have attempted so far is:
CREATE OR REPLACE TRIGGER event_deleting
BEFORE DELETE ON event
FOR EACH ROW
BEGIN
IF DELETING THEN
[code]......     
This gives me a few warnings, the first is that a DECLARE is missing and the second is a INTO is missing. 
registration forms for events (like Technology days and so on) with Apex? I want to build up something like that where customers can register for several events.
What is needed: 
registration form with a limited registration (e. g. 80 customers) e. g. create a trigger?
show how many seats are still available
cancel of the registration
I´m using Apex 4.1
Can I disable tracing just on deadlocks events on 11gR2?One of our applications provoke several deadlocks. I've warned the developers team several times, but it's taking time to solve it. However, these deadlocks generate trace files of several sizes (from 300M to 3G ..)The Deadlock Graph on them are very useful but the PROCESS STATE section are too long, and until the developers team fix the problem they are just filling up my user dump dest. Can I disable them or disable the PROCESS STATE section from them?
View 2 Replies View RelatedI am using  11.2.0.3.0 version of oracle. As told by the DBAs that two days back the system realised high wait_class i.e 'Application' wait, and its a lot high than regular value as per our system and we need to dig it down, to avoid any future issue. now using below query , i found that the high wait time due to wait class 'Application' is actually belongs to particular event 'SQL*Net break/reset to client', and the sample time was '9 AM' morning. 
select time, 
           round(max(case when event = 'SQL*Net break/reset to client' then time_waited_delta/1e3/decode(total_waits_delta,0,1,nvl(total_waits_delta,1)) end) ,2) SQL_break_reset_client, 
           round(max(case when event = 'Wait for Table Lock' then time_waited_delta/1e3/decode(total_waits_delta,0,1,nvl(total_waits_delta,1)) end),2) Wait_for_Table_Lock ,
           round(max(case when event = 'enq: KO - fast object checkpoint' then 
[code]....
Now i want to track it down further to the 'session/sql query/application' level resulting into such high value of wait time. so i queried, dba_hist_ active_ session_history, for the same sample duration (8.30 to 9 am) having event 'SQL*Net break/reset to client', and got two sessions(123,154) and their serial# , but there i got one sql_id(3ahgrey10ogh i.e a 'SELECT' query) specific to one session(123) but for other(125) no sqlid, and also SUM (wait_time + time_waited) is showing '0'.
Then i just removed the sampletime filter from the below query and observed that the same 'same session(123)+session serial#' was activated since 4 days back and was experiencing same waitevent 'SQL*Net break/reset to client', (it was having normal wait event 'db file sequential read' for sometime then after it went for this event ).
SELECT user_id,
         PROGRAM,
         machine,
         session_id,
         SESSION_SERIAL#,
         sample_time-7/24,
         session_state,
 [code]....        
We have been using XLA to capture events on TimesTen for a while now without any issues. We were on TimesTen 7.0.5 and then moved to 11.2.2.3.0 and now 11.2.2.4.0. The XLA processes used Java 6 64 bit and works well with TimesTen versions 11.2.2.4.0 - 64 bit and 11.2.2.3.0 - 64 bit, without any issues.
However, we recently upgraded to Java 7 64 bit both during build time of our XLA processes as well during runtime. The problem we see now is that XLA process upon startup processes events for a while and then after that doesnt receive any events. The process doesn't throw any errors/exceptions. If we restart the XLA process, all the unprocessed events are received and then it behaves normally for a while after which it fails to receive any further events.
Is there any issue with Java 7 64 bit and the TimesTen XLA API? I read the TimesTen 11.2.2.4.0 manual and it says that Java 7 and the ttjdbc7.jar have been certified to work well. Was just wondering if there were any other issues.
In addition, to debug the problem, we ran XLA on a single node and on a two safe setup. The same observations are noted. On Java 6, the process runs just fine capturing all events without any issues, but with Java 7, the issues persist.
In addition, we are only performing updates/inserts on to TimesTen, no delete actions. The OS on which TimesTen's and XLA runs is Red Hat Enterprise Linux Server release 5.7 (Tikanga).
DB version: 11.2.0.3
I have enabled the below trace event before running query on my session. 
ALTER SESSION SET events = '19027 trace name context forever, level 0x1000';ALTER SESSION SET tracefile_identifier = store_trace;
Then I ran my query, and upon the finishing of the query, I ran the below to disable trace. 
ALTER SESSION SET events = '19027 trace name context off, level 0x1000'; 
Now I checked back on the trace folder in my Oracle DB directory structure, but cannot find any file created by using the above set tracefile_identifier. I had previously run the query with "sql_trace" ON with tracefile_identifier, and successfully got the tracefile generated by using the identifier. 
11.2.0.3 EVENTS: Null(blank) or called a 'null event' See link. Checked the docs. I don't see anythingI think a null (blank) is for an idle wait since per the V$ACTIVE_SESSION_HISTORY spec these are not record. Am I correct?What is a 'null event'. I see a paper from Oracle magician dating to 9i that says this is an 'oracle goof'. Descriptions of Wait Events
View 5 Replies View Related I have a partitioned table with degree for parallelism  defined as 10.
 I am getting maximum wait events on PX Deq: Execute Reply.For 2 hours trace the wait event is almost 1.5 hour.
 I have done some seraching and i found this.
Quote: 
 In principle:A parallel query against a partitioned table will use one  slave per partition if the query is thought to span multiple partitions, and it can use all slaves on a single partition if the query is thought to target just one partition. Unfortunately, this is NOT strictly true. 
It is possible for the optimizer to decide to use parallelism at degree M when accessing N partitions. Sometimes this can lead to very inefficient, brute-force, processing when a more efficient path is available. This can be a particular problem with multi-table joins that should be partition-wise joins. You may be better off leaving the tables defined as non-parallel and adding explicit parallel hints to the code for critical queries.
 So i have following questions
 1) What is the meaning of PX Deq: Execute Reply.
 2) Is this not recommended to use DEGREE clause in  Partitioning.
 3) Defining DEGREE clause in partioning of table will    automatically executes DML on table PARALLELY same a PARALLEL hint clause
I ran an AWR report. The database looks fine, but a data load that loaded 1 Million rows an hour is now doing 500K per hour. 
Wait Class Waits %Time -outs Total Wait Time (s) Avg wait (ms) %DB time 
DB CPU     224   80.70 
Other 2,668 0 28 10 9.99 
System I/O 4,753 0 9 2 3.23 
Administrative 1 0 6 5543 2.00 
Commit 357 0 4 11 1.46 
[code]....
The network value for wait: 630,601. What does this mean? Anything I should look at? When it was 1million per hour, the value was 4,563,000.
Top 5 Timed Foreground Events
Event Waits Time(s) Avg wait (ms) % DB time Wait Class 
DB CPU   224   80.70   
unspecified wait event 2,666 28 10 9.99 Other 
control file sequential read 4,753 9 2 3.23 System I/O 
switch logfile command 1 6 5543 2.00 Administrative 
log file sync 357 4 11 1.46 Commit
I have to create the matrix report which shows calender. Looks Like this.
View 14 Replies View RelatedWe are using 11.2.0.3.0 on solaris 10 facing slow performance, following are the Wait Events in AWR report, Also if any specific document to analyze AWR report and to pin point the performance bottleneck.
Foreground Wait Events
**********************
                      Avg
                                        %Time Total Wait    wait    Waits   % DB
Event                             Waits -outs   Time (s)    (ms)     /txn   time
-------------------------- ------------ ----- ---------- ------- -------- ------
direct path read                308,729     0     21,191      69     58.0   39.5
db file sequential read         208,754     0      3,742      18     39.2    7.0
cursor: pin S                19,541,899     0      2,561       0  3,668.5    4.8
[code]....
Would like to know the execution series of an application(From a particular screen) through Oracle trace events.
View 1 Replies View RelatedHow can i set alert message for users tablespace. 
for ex 
My users(tablespace) data file size is 100m . If 90m reached ,  i need some alert message through email or  mobile.
Os :  linux 4
version :10.2.0
I keep getting PLS-00306 error message.
I am also getting an error that the statement was ignored.  
i got an error running my form. And when i re-run it again, the message at the bottom was nowhere to be found. How can i bring it back?
View 3 Replies View Related